I'm wondering if I have a water pump or impeller problem. Yesterday the "coolant" light and alarm came on just as we were leaving the dock. I noticed that water was not coming out of the exhaust, so we returned tto the dock. When I bought the boat (just over a month ago)it had to have an impeller replaced in the middle of the survey. So I'm wondering whether anyone else has had coolant problems with their Yanmar GM1. Please let me know.

Some likely sources of the problem: (a) clogged raw water intake - barnacles, zebra mussels, bottom paint on the strainer (my CD27 has fairly small holes on the through-hull); (b) closed raw water seacock; (c) failed impeller - I have heard several accounts of impellers failing almost immediately after intsallation.

Let us know what it turns out to be.

I had the same problem earlier this season. New impeller in the 1GM and the overheat lamp went on after 9 hr of engine time. Blades had separated from the metal piece that goes over the shaft. Put a new wone in and no problems after 50 hr. They should last 1000 hr acording to Yanmar's manual I recall. This was a common problem with one lot of impellers according to a post from the UK to me.
